Ethan's Story
Everyone has a story. Ethan's story is more then special. He was born deaf, blind and has been diagnosed with cerebral palsy. Ethan is not able to feed himself or support his own weight. He discovers the world through his hands and tongue. Yet he has the most enchanting smile, loves to play peek-a-boo and has a family who loves him.
When Ethan's sister, Vicki, asked me to photograph him as a gift to their mother I was thrilled. To be honest, Ethan's shoot became the most challenging one I have come across. Not able to make funny noises or faces to have him look my direction, I had to find unique ways to interact and pose Ethan. Although highly challenging, it came out to be the most rewarding shoot. I was able to see his silly personality enhance in the photographs and his love for life escape into my heart.
He and his family have gone through more then I could understand through his 7 years. Lisa you have a wonderful young boy and I was honored to capture this moment in time for you. I hope the pictures are everything you hoped for.
